5. This is supposedly a Rove specialty --
-- trying to gin up a sense of inevitability about his candidates by campaigning on turf that his opponent was supposed to have locked up. Except:

1) When he tried this in 2000 (campaigning in California) it was a costly mistake.

2) Not even the whores are going to be fooled when the polls say that a Bush win is anything but inevitable.

So Rove gets to stage another display of how smart he is, at the expense of the Bush regime. Sweet.
